USA, amj. What a blessed day it was when I was asked to "help" at schoenstatt.de! Why was it a blessed day? As Rick said to Louie at the end of the movie, Casablanca, "Louie, I think this is the beginning of a beautiful friendship." An amazing world opened up to me… and as I have said on more than one occasion. "It’s like having a front row seat to all things Schoenstatt." The best part of that is I didn’t have to drive anywhere, buy a ticket, or call for reservations. It has all been through the website for schoenstatt.de.

A little background might help frame this a bit better. For over a year now, I have had the distinct privilege of helping to edit articles for schoenstatt.de. Am I a famous editor? No way! What was it Father said about the greatness of the task… and the smallness of the instrument? So how did I get this great job? Easy. I said "yes!", well, figuratively speaking… most likely I said… "Surely there are more qualified and experienced people clamoring to do this." "No," was the answer… so I said, "Well I can help until they find someone more qualified." Fortunately for me, they haven’t yet…

Article after article revealed the work of the Blessed Mother

Now back to the more important reason I’m writing this. At first, I wasn’t too sure about the whole enterprise. But over time, something began to happen; article after article revealed the work of the Blessed Mother. Celebrations of anniversaries, Illuminated Rosaries, Covenant Days, blessings of new Shrines, funerals, retreats, conferences, Covenants of Love, pilgrimages, Rosary Campaign, Dawn-breakers! The whole panoply of all things Schoenstatt marched across my computer screen like the heavenly elliptical does each night. Struggles, miracles, triumphs, lives forever changed were unfolding in the entire human drama of the New Shore… everyday sanctity. You maybe asking yourself, "When did all that happen? Where?" Why on schoenstatt.de of course! Like the Beloved Disciple, St. John, and Father Kentenich’s example of pressing his ear to the heart of Jesus, schoenstatt.de keeps its eyes and ears open for the move of God throughout the Schoenstatt realm.

In other words, all these events and the articles written about them have an accumulative effect. Exponentially! Sometimes when I’m struggling with some issue, here comes an article about how reconciliation is being brought about by the Auxiliary MTA traveling through a region beset by conflict. Or when I see a newspaper story about some young person arrested for this or that… then here comes an article, in which young people are living their faith by doing for the least of our brethren. Kindergarteners raising money for children halfway around the world to be able to receive a decent education, and in so doing, they have done it unto Jesus. Heroic childlikeness! Sacrifices and contributions to the Capital of Grace in each article, ka-ching! And the love that is manifested in these articles is a testimony to the grace flowing from all the Shrines.

It helps keep us together by continually encouraging us, enriching us, and reminding us of all our Covenant of Love

Did I mention humor? Look for the joy of humor in articles about emotional seminarians, liturgies gone awry, bets on the lengths of sermons for ice cream, power-failures in the midst of Holy Communion… and so much more. Then there are the stories that get you right in your Covenant of Love. Blessings for families, marriages renewed, adversities overcome, healings, repentance, life…it’s all there in schoenstatt.de.

Many of the articles come from everyday Schoenstatters who faithfully report what’s happening in their part of the world, while others are from Schoenstatt Fathers or Sisters. And then there’s Sister Kornelia, a true unsung hero, and the many volunteers world-wide who work feverishly to get the articles submitted, translated, edited, and uploaded on the website. Talk about your faith in Divine Providence!

On a more serious note, the apostolate of schoenstatt.de does more than keep us all informed about the happenings in the Schoenstatt world; it helps keep us together by continually encouraging us, enriching us, and reminding us of all our Covenant of Love with the Blessed Mother. As an important mission for the Church, it also manifests the new evangelization called for by John Paul II.

What a privilege to be able to be a part of this amazing work! See what happens when you say, yes?

Editor’s note:

Needless to say that after translating this spontaneously written testimony into German and replacing "Schoenstatt.de" by "MTA magazine", you find a 98% match in all but two paragraphs to what certain young men wrote from the trenches of WWI after receiving the first-ever Schoenstatt publication, Father Kentenich’s MTA magazine with the programmatic subtitle: Mutual inspirations…
